Ordinals
beta
Sat 1872533962875431
decimal
686054.212875431
degree
0°56054′614″212875431‴
percentile
89.16828404453425%
name
aowfpsdvyhe
cycle
0
epoch
3
period
340
block
686054
offset
212875431
timestamp
2021-06-03 04:34:33 UTC
rarity
common
prev
next